The four beaches of Cala Sant Vicenç
Cala Sant Vicenç is made up of Cala Barques, Cala Clara, Cala Molins and Cala Carbó. Each offers a different experience and together they form a compact coastal guide to Mallorca.
Cala Molins: fine sand, turquoise water and cove life
Cala Molins is the widest and most accessible. From the hotel it is an easy stroll and, beyond its clear water, it provides frontal views of Cavall Bernat, the limestone ridge that defines the local skyline. Cala Barques and Cala Clara: maritime essence
Next to the coastal village, Cala Barques and Cala Clara keep a traditional spirit. They are perfect for a gentle morning or for breezy days, and they complete the palette of colours that the bay displays along the day.
Cala Carbó: the most secluded
This is the wildest of the set, with an intimate feel and rocky seabeds. If you enjoy snorkelling, you will find clean waters and quiet corners here, especially early in the morning.
Cavall Bernat, the landscape icon
Cavall Bernat carves the silhouette of Cala Sant Vicenç. Its ridges and walls explain why the enclave is so photogenic, which you can appreciate from the hotel Rooftop with direct views of the mountain and Cala Molins.
Viewpoints and routes: from the shoreline to the Tramuntana
From Cala Sant Vicenç you can access paths with different levels of difficulty. There are gentle walks between coves and more panoramic routes that connect with the Serra de Tramuntana. The area also opens up routes towards Cap de Formentor, one of the most celebrated itineraries in the north of Mallorca for cyclists and lovers of coastal scenery.
